Job evaluation is separate from performance reviews and is intended to evaluate the job rather than the employee. Companies use four job evaluation examples for job evaluations: job classification, job ranking, point factor and factor comparison.
Assess for Professionalism The Community College of Philadelphia says you should look for illustrations of professional traits, such as dependability, integrity and work ethic. For example, to evaluate a secretary's dependability, review his attendance records and feedback from co-workers, if provided.

4 Tips for Writing an Effective Self-EvaluationBe specific and provide examples. Specificity helps contextualize claims.Back up your contributions with metrics.Frame weaknesses as opportunities.Keep track of your accomplishments throughout the year.
